Weekly Handouts
Every other week, our team puts together handout materials for the tribe to access and practice speaking Chukchansi. These fliers include QR codes of the Language Department Staff speaking each word aloud.
We believe the best way to learn Chukchansi is to hear it.
Using modern technology, we hope to make that possible for everyone.

Takaalap
Colors
Below are the Chukchansi words for colors. Although we have the name for the colors themselves, we do not have the words for "Colors" as a general term. Here we used the word "Takaalap" or "Rainbow" instead.
